What companies run services between Gerrards Cross, England and Bournemouth, England?

South Western Railway operates a train from London Waterloo to Bournemouth every 30 minutes. Tickets cost £19–65 and the journey takes 1h 56m. Alternatively, National Express operates a bus from Heathrow Central Bus Station to Bournemouth Station every 4 hours. Tickets cost £12–50 and the journey takes 2h 5m. FlixBus also services this route every 4 hours.
